Figure 4.1.4 4.1. 4: shows the Lewis structures for two hypervalent molecules, PCl 5 and SF 6. Figure 4.1.4 4.1. 4: In PCl 5, the central atom phosphorus shares five pairs of electrons. In SF 6, sulfur shares six pairs of electrons.ClF 4- Lewis structure. ClF 4- has one chlorine atom and four fluorine atoms. Germanium tetrafluoride is formed by treating germanium with fluorine: Ge + 2 F 2 → GeF 4. Alternatively germanium dioxide combines with hydrofluoric acid (HF): [3] GeO 2 + 4 HF → GeF 4 + 2 H 2 O. It is also formed during the thermal decomposition of a complex salt, Ba [GeF 6 ]: [4] Ba (GeF 6) → GeF 4 + BaF 2.
